Super Accurate Unguided Tracking
The phenomenal unguided tracking accuracy of the TT320X-AG has to be seen to be believed. You can easily capture pin sharp stars at 200 mm or more focal length. The only other mounts which can match the unguided tracking accuracy of the TT320X-AG cost many thousands more.
Most DSLR camera exposures are around 5 minutes or less. The TT320X-AG has typical unguided tracking error of around 5 arcseconds peak-to-peak or better over a 5 minute period.
Your TT320X-AG unit is individually calibrated at the factory, so the tracking rate is exactly right. You don't need to waste time measuring and adjusting the tracking rate to make sure its running at just the right speed to prevent your images trailing.

Ultra Portable
The TT320X-AG is remarkably compact - its roughly as long and as wide as your forearm. Put it in your suitcase or your computer bag and take it with you whenever you travel.


The ultra portable TT320X-AG weighs only 1 kg (2.2 lb). Despite its minimal weight, the TT320X-AG can easily carry 15 kg (33 lb) of cameras, lenses and telescopes. And you don't need to worry about lumping large power supplies with you either. The TT320X-AG draws minimal power, so you get around 10 hours tracking from a set of 8 AA cells. AA cells also have the advantage of being available just about anywhere in the world.

Patent Pending Technology
The TT320X-AG is engineered to strict tolerances to give you optimum tracking accuracy and the reliability needed for years of use.
All units are assembled at the Bristol UK based AstroTrac factory for optimum control over quality.
The majority of components are made from aerospace grade 6082 T6 aluminium for strength and light weight.
All nuts, screws and hardware are made from corrosion resistant stainless steel.
The printed circuit boards are robotically manufactured in the UK to the highest standards using environmentally friendly processes. The TT320X-AG uses two high performance microprocessors running at 20 and 16 million instructions per second.
At the heart of the TT320X-AG is the precision motor and screw assembly which is manufactured in the US to AstroTrac's rigorous specification. The screw is an integral part of the motor to minimise periodic error.


The screw is protected by a transparent screw guard, which is made from polycarbonate, a material commonly used for bullet proof glass and riot shields.
Quality bearings are essential for smooth, accurate movement, so the TT320X-AG uses precision ball and needle roller bearings throughout.

Specifications

Weight: 1 kg (2.2 lb)
Load capacity: 15 kg (33 lb)
Tracking time: 2 hrs
Tracking rates: sidereal, solar, lunar
Autoguiding in right ascension with ST-4 compatible autoguider
Tripod mounting thread: standard photo 3/8" 16 tpi
Wedge mounting screws: 3 x 4 mm x 12 mm
TH3010 scope mounting: standard photo 3/8" 16 tpi or 3 x 4 mm x 12 mm screws
